A few weeks ago, my Mom competed in her first full powerlifting meet. I’ve shared in the past about her undergoing and recovering from a double prophylactic mastectomy, and this recent powerlifting meet was her “come-back” and proof that breast cancer and such an invasive procedure would not hold her back or keep her down.
